Today’s author says a lot with just a few words, and I guarantee laughter over her answers. You may be surprised about the King book that freaked her out – it’s not what you’d expect. Welcome Meaghan Curley!
Would you rather visit a haunted house or a haunted graveyard?
Graveyard. I want to learn how to Monster Mash (I hear it’s a graveyard smash!)
Have you ever said Bloody Mary three times in the mirror?
Yeah once, but then I sobered up and found out I wasn’t placing an order with the bartender.
Would you rather visit a real haunted house or watch a horror movie marathon?
Haunted house. If I die in a haunted house, at least my ghost will be a homeowner.
What’s your kryptonite as a writer?
When people ask me “when’s your next book coming out”. Just put a snake in my soup while you’re at it.
Which Stephen King novel unsettled you the most?
On Writing. Finding out he reads 100+ books a year on top of pooping out a tome every 3 to 5 business days gave me existential nightmares for weeks.
What are you working on now?
Myself. That’s going to be my longest project I can already tell.
The odious Jeanette Sobriquet is dead and her granddaughter, Fizzy, is too relieved to grieve. Unfortunately for her, when Fizzy announces her refusal to attend the abusive woman’s funeral, her life becomes a living nightmare. Now, she has demons, ghosts, and the threat of homelessness hunting her down, all demanding she caves into the dead woman’s iron will.
Bar owner, Affidious Dixon, is forced to carry out Fizzy’s dead grandmother’s last requests; otherwise, the ghost of the Bosnian war criminal that is following him around will murder his mother.
The Grimy & the Greedy is a comedic paranormal thriller about one woman’s fight to save herself from tyrannical death customs and one man’s journey to save his mother from pure evil.
